
Trump Rejects Iran Peace Plan, Guards Warn of Limited US Options
US President Trump has dismissed Iran's 14-point peace proposal, stating it is unlikely to be accepted. In response, Iran's Revolutionary Guards warned Trump that his choices are an "impossible" military operation or a "bad deal."

Read full article →How can China best profit from Trump’s latest rift with traditional US allies?
Donald Trump’s latest attacks on US allies in Europe – including the order to withdraw troops from Germany and threats to do the same in Italy and Spain – may help to relieve the pressure on China. For now, Beijing’s priority should be to deny the US the chance to “redirect attention towards China” and let Washington’s own actions do the work, some analysts have argued. Read full article →US President Trump says not likely to accept Iranian proposal
US President Donald Trump said Saturday he was going to review a new Iranian peace proposal but said he doubted it would be acceptable, saying that Tehran had "not yet paid a big enough price". Trump’s comments came after Iran's Tasnim and Fars news agencies said Tehran had submitted a 14-point proposal to mediator Pakistan. France 24 Correspondent Reza Sayah reports from Tehran.

Read full article →US Secretary of State Rubio to visit Vatican, Rome after Trump's row with Pope
US Secretary of State Marco Rubio will visit Rome and the Vatican this week, an Italian government source said on Sunday, just weeks after a clash between Donald Trump and Pope Leo. Rubio, who is a Catholic, is expected to meet Vatican Secretary of State Pietro Parolin and Italian Foreign Minister Antonio Tajani, the source told AFP.
